This Thonet rocking chair from the 1900s embodies the essence of exceptional furniture. Designed using the iconic bentwood technique developed by Michael Thonet in the 19th century, it captivates with its fluid, organic lines. The hand-woven cane backrest and seat provide comfort and breathability, while the generously rounded armrests invite relaxation. More than just a chair, it is a piece that demonstrates unique craftsmanship, patinated by over a century of history. Dimensions: H 100 x W 56 x D 110 Material: Bentwood, cane seat and back Style: Relaxation furniture, early 20th-century Austrian design Designer: Thonet brand rocking chair (stamped) in bentwood and cane. This rocking chair still bears its original Thonet paper label, as well as numbered hallmarks stamped into the wood. These inscriptions were used in the factory to identify models and assemble the various hand-bent pieces. These details attest to its authenticity and age (circa 1900).
